SUMMARY

 

The East Bay Small Business Development Center (SBDC), located at Cal State East Bay and funded by the US Small Business Administration (SBA), is part of the greater NorCal SBDC network.  This network provides entrepreneurs and small businesses with the tools and support needed to start and grow their businesses. The East Bay SBDC focuses on providing free advisement to clients located in the Alameda and Contra Costa County.

 

Access to capital is the most common challenge for entrepreneurs. Most entrepreneurs obtain funding through a range of sources including private banks, investment groups and the US SBA.  To help businesses secure financing, the East Bay SBDC created a series of free training workshops entitled, “Raising Capital for Small Business”.  The Center also offers free advisors to assist businesses secure different types of financing. Combined, this training and one-on-one technical assistance connects entrepreneurs with investors and banks. In April, the East Bay SBDC held a “Capital Summit” in Hayward, which brought together East Bay’s leading lenders and taught valuable insights on securing capital and funding.

 

At the June CEDC meeting, Dr. Nancy Mangold, Executive Director for the East Bay SBDC will provide an overview of the Center’s suite of services with an emphasis on programming available to help entrepreneurs access capital.   These services and financial expertise far outweigh the financial technical assistance, grants, and loan funds that local public agencies can provide.  The East Bay SBDC partners with Economic Development staff, who often refer entrepreneurs to the SBDC to obtain support with financing and other resources.  In 2023, the East Bay SBDC has assisted 1,700 small businesses.  The center assisted East Bay small business raise debt or equity financing totaling $137 million in 2022, $35 million in 2023, and $44 million in the first half of 2024. 

 

Dr. Mangold served as a professor at Cal State East Bay for 38 years and Interim Dean for the College of Business and Economics in 2021 and 2022. She was appointed by the World Bank as a Special Consultant to China’s Central Bank (People’s Bank of China) in 2001-2002 and conducted Senior Bankers’ Training for Chinese bank executives for over 10 years. She was appointed an Academic Fellow at the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ission that oversee all publicly listed companies in the U.S. in 2009-2010.
